
This one-pot pickle-fix white chicken chili has completely transformed my weeknight dinner routine. The unexpected tang from pickles cuts through the richness of the creamy ranch finish, creating a flavor combination that's both comforting and exciting. My family was skeptical at first, but now they request this unique twist on traditional chili at least twice a month.
I first created this recipe during a particularly cold winter when I was craving something different from our usual chili. The pickle addition was a happy accident when I was low on ingredients, and the creamy ranch finish was inspired by my children's love of ranch with everything. Now it's our go-to comfort meal that even my pickiest eater devours.
Ingredients
- Boneless skinless chicken breasts or thighs: provide the protein foundation. I prefer thighs for their richer flavor and juiciness that stands up well to the tangy elements.
- Low sodium chicken broth: allows you to control the salt level. Homemade is best, but a quality store-bought option works wonderfully too.
- Yellow onion and garlic: create the aromatic base. Look for firm onions without soft spots for the best flavor.
- Jalapeño: adds gentle heat. Choose firm, glossy peppers for the freshest flavor.
- Canned diced green chilies: bring mild heat and authentic southwestern flavor. The fire-roasted variety offers extra depth.
- Cannellini or Great Northern beans: provide creaminess and heartiness. Rinsing them well removes excess sodium and starch.
- Frozen corn: adds sweet pops of texture. Fresh corn cut from the cob works beautifully in summer months.
- Dill pickles: are the secret star ingredient. Choose crisp, refrigerated pickles rather than shelf-stable for better texture and flavor.
- Spice blend: of cumin, oregano, coriander, chili powder, and smoked paprika creates layers of warmth and complexity.
- Sour cream: provides richness in the finishing swirl. Full-fat version yields the creamiest results.
- Ranch dressing: adds herby, garlicky notes that complement the pickle tang perfectly. Homemade or quality store-bought both work well.
- Pickle juice: brightens everything with its acidity. Save extra juice from your pickle jar for adjusting flavor at the end.
Instructions
- Sauté the Aromatics:
- Heat olive oil in a large Dutch oven over medium heat until it shimmers but doesn't smoke. Add diced onion and jalapeño, stirring occasionally for 3-4 minutes until they soften and become translucent but not browned. The onions should look glossy and slightly golden at the edges. Add minced garlic and cook for exactly one minute, stirring constantly to prevent burning which would create bitterness.
- Build the Flavor Base:
- Add the whole chicken pieces, chicken broth, green chilies, and all seasonings to the pot. Stir gently to combine, making sure the chicken is mostly submerged in the liquid. Bring the mixture to a gentle boil, which should take about 5-7 minutes. Once boiling, immediately reduce the heat to maintain a steady simmer. Cover with a lid, leaving it slightly ajar to allow some steam to escape. Cook for 15-20 minutes, checking the chicken at the 15-minute mark by cutting into the thickest part to ensure it's no longer pink.
- Shred and Return the Chicken:
- Remove the chicken pieces to a plate or cutting board, leaving the broth simmering in the pot. Using two forks, pull the chicken apart into bite-sized shreds, working with the grain of the meat for the best texture. The chicken should pull apart easily if properly cooked. Return all the shredded chicken to the pot, making sure to include any juices that collected on the plate.
- Incorporate Beans and Vegetables:
- Add the drained and rinsed beans, frozen corn, and diced pickles to the pot. Stir gently to combine all ingredients without breaking up the beans. Allow the chili to simmer uncovered for 10-12 minutes, stirring occasionally. During this time, the liquid will reduce slightly, and the flavors will meld together. The corn should be tender, and the pickles will infuse their tangy flavor throughout the chili.
- Create the Creamy Ranch Finish:
- In a separate bowl, whisk together the sour cream, ranch dressing, and pickle juice until completely smooth. The mixture should have the consistency of thick cream. If it's too thick, add a teaspoon of pickle juice at a time until it reaches the desired consistency. Taste and adjust with a pinch of salt if needed.
- Serve and Garnish:
- Ladle the hot chili into bowls, filling them about three-quarters full. Add a generous tablespoon of the creamy ranch mixture to the center of each bowl. Using the back of the spoon, gently swirl the cream through the chili in a figure-eight pattern, being careful not to fully incorporate it. You want distinct ribbons of creaminess throughout. Sprinkle with fresh chopped cilantro if desired, which adds a bright, fresh contrast to the rich chili.

The dill pickles are truly what make this recipe special. I discovered their magic in chili completely by accident when my daughter insisted on adding her favorite food to our dinner. The vinegary tang cuts through the richness of the beans and chicken, creating this wonderful brightness that regular chili often lacks. Now I keep extra pickle juice in a small jar in my refrigerator specifically for adjusting the seasoning in this dish.
Make-Ahead and Storage
This chili actually tastes even better the next day after the flavors have had time to meld. Store it in an airtight container in the refrigerator for up to 4 days. The chili will thicken as it sits, so when reheating, add a splash of chicken broth to reach your desired consistency. Always store the creamy ranch finish separately and add it fresh just before serving.
For freezing, cool the chili completely before transferring to freezer-safe containers. Leave about an inch of headspace to allow for expansion. Freeze for up to 3 months. Thaw overnight in the refrigerator before reheating gently on the stovetop. Make a fresh batch of the creamy ranch finish when you're ready to serve the thawed chili.
Ingredient Substitutions
For a dairy-free version, substitute the sour cream with coconut cream and use a dairy-free ranch dressing. The flavor profile will change slightly but still be delicious.
Turkey works beautifully in place of chicken, especially leftover Thanksgiving turkey. Simply skip the cooking step and add the cooked, shredded turkey when you would return the chicken to the pot.
No pickles? Try using capers or green olives with a splash of vinegar to achieve a similar tangy profile.
For a vegetarian option, omit the chicken and double the beans, adding a tablespoon of olive oil for richness. Use vegetable broth instead of chicken broth and consider adding diced mushrooms for umami depth.
Serving Suggestions
This chili creates a wonderful meal when served with warm cornbread or crusty sourdough for dipping. The bread soaks up the flavorful broth and provides textural contrast.
Set up a toppings bar with extra options like shredded cheese, sliced avocado, crushed tortilla chips, lime wedges, and additional diced pickles. This makes the meal interactive and allows everyone to customize their bowl.
For a complete meal with minimal additional effort, serve with a simple side salad dressed with a vinaigrette that complements the tangy notes in the chili.
Seasonal Adaptations
Summer version Use fresh corn cut from the cob and add diced zucchini or yellow squash for a lighter version
Fall harvest Incorporate diced butternut squash and substitute turkey for chicken
Winter comfort Add extra beans and serve in bread bowls for the ultimate cold weather meal
Success Stories
"I was skeptical about pickles in chili, but this has become our family's favorite comfort food! The creamy ranch finish takes it to another level." – Maria S.
"Made this for a potluck and had three people ask for the recipe. The pickle flavor is subtle but makes all the difference!" – James T.
"My kids are picky eaters but they devoured this. I think the ranch swirl won them over!" – Samantha K.

Letting the chili rest for a few minutes before serving allows the flavors to meld beautifully. This simple step greatly enhances the overall taste and aroma.
Recipe FAQ
- → Can I use rotisserie chicken instead of raw chicken?
Yes! Simply skip the poaching step and add shredded rotisserie chicken when you add the beans and pickles.
- → How can I make this dairy-free?
Substitute the sour cream and ranch dressing with dairy-free alternatives or omit the creamy finish if preferred.
- → Can I make this spicier?
Leave the seeds in the jalapeño, add extra chili powder, or stir in your favorite hot sauce to taste.
- → Which beans work best in this chili?
Cannellini or Great Northern beans offer a creamy texture, but navy beans or white kidney beans also work well.
- → How do I store leftovers?
Cool and refrigerate in an airtight container for up to 4 days. Reheat gently and add fresh ranch swirl before serving.
- → Is this dish gluten-free?
Use certified gluten-free ranch dressing and check all labels to ensure the meal is gluten-free.